I'm running a Samsung Galaxy Book 4 360 5G, which has a Snapdragon(R) X Elite - X1E80100 - Qualcomm(R) Oryon(TM) CPU (3.42 GHz) processor on board. Since getting this laptop a few months back, I have been unable to use OBS Studio with MS Teams. When trying to select my OBS camera as the input I get a message saying the camera is being used by another application. I can get it to work with Teams through the web browser, however the quality degrades so badly that my company logo etc pixelate to the extent they are unreadable. I cannot get it to work at all in the app.

Are there any specific settings that need to be changed? I've tried a load of troubleshooting, as well as having an outsourced IT company troubleshoot, and we cannot figure it out at all.

I've attached the latest log from OBS Studio in the event that this can help someone shed some light onto this.

My previous laptop (Samsung Galaxy Book 3), worked absolutely fine. It also works on my desktop PC, but I need this to work on the laptop for work.

Virtual Camera is not yet compatible with arm64 native applications on an arm64 system. We are aware, but the solution is slightly complex to ensure both native and emulated arm64 applications both work.
